France says it has carried out the first deportation of a foreigner convicted of taking part in the November riots that swept the country. French Interior Minister Nicolas Sarkozy said a 22-year-old man had been flown back to Mali. Six more expulsions will follow, Mr Sarkozy said. In November, Mr Sarkozy asked local authorities to deport 120 foreigners held over the riots – but most cases were dropped as many were minors. Full Story
